Physics of Plasmas

Physics of Plasmas

Physics of Plasmas, published by AIP Publishing in cooperation with the APS Division of Plasma Physics, is committed to the publication of original research in all areas of experimental, computational, and theoretical plasma physics. Physics of Plasmas publishes in-depth review manuscripts, forward-looking perspectives, Tutorials on active topics, and Special Topics highlighting new developments. Every year a special issue publishes the invited and review papers from the most recent meeting of the APS Division of Plasma Physics.
